Capítulo de livro Revisado por pares

GUI Testing for Introductory Object-Oriented Programming Exercises

2018; Springer Nature; Linguagem: Inglês

10.1007/978-3-319-96806-3_1

ISSN

1860-9503

Autores

Ushio Inoue,

Tópico(s)

Embedded Systems Design Techniques

Resumo

Automated testing is necessary in large classrooms where many students learn a programming language. This paper presents a method to test and score student programs with graphical user interfaces written in JavaFX. The method is based on scripts that analyzes the structure of programs under test and simulates user’s interactions. We implemented several utility methods to write the testing scripts easy. No additional software library is required to run the scripts. Preliminary evaluation results are shown on the developing and executing of scripts for real exercises in our introductory programming classrooms.

Referência(s)